In a triangle ∠ABC, ∠A = 50°, ∠B = 60° and ∠C = 70°. Find the measures of the angles of
the triangle formed by joining the mid-points of the sides of this triangle.
Advertisements
उत्तर

In ΔABC
D and E are midpoints of AB and BC
By midpoint theorem
∴ DE || AC, DE = `1/2` AC.
F is the midpoint of AC
Then, DE = `1/2` AC = CF
In a quadrilateral DECF
DE || AC, DE = CF
Hence DECF is a parallelogram
∴`∠`C = `∠`D = 70° [Opposite sides of parallelogram]
Similarly
BEFD is a parallelogram, `∠`B = `∠`F = 60°
ADEF is a parallelogram, `∠`A = `∠`E = 50°
∴Angles of ΔDEF
`∠`D = 70°, `∠`E = 50°, `∠`F = 60°
